%description |
|
NNTPCache (efficiently) executes on the localhost pretending to |
|
be an NNRP news reading server. In fact, what it does is pass |
|
certain NNTP commands through to real (remote and possibly local) |
|
news-servers based on various pattern matching rules. NNTPCache |
|
then takes the output from those servers and caches & indexes it in |
|
funky ways (much case specific magic goes into this). The next time |
|
such information is asked for, or other information which can be |
|
logically inferred from the previously collated information, it is |
|
sent directly from the cache, without consulting the remote servers. |
